Today I'd like to share a tribute of Thich Nhat Hanh, one of my favorite buddhist teachers.
His recent passing has got me searching for my favorite quotes from his books and today I'd like to share the few quotes that have made quite the impact in my life. And I hope that you will enjoy them as well.
"Feelings come and go like clouds in a windy sky. Conscious breathing is my anchor,"
“Many people think excitement is happiness...But when you are excited you are not peaceful. True happiness is based on peace,"
"If you love someone but rarely make yourself available to him or her, that is not true love,"
"Hope is important because it can make the present moment less difficult to bear. If we believe that tomorrow will be better, we can bear a hardship today,"
“My actions are my only true belongings.”
"If you suffer and make your loved ones suffer, there is nothing that can justify your desire,"
"When you love someone, you have to offer that person the best you have. The best thing we can offer another person is our true presence,"
